There were two main reasons:

  1. Wegener did not propose a plausible mechanism by which continents might move.
  2. Wegener was a meterologist, not a geologist, so geologists did not expect him to understand their field.

What did scientist believe before Continental Drift?

Before the theory of Continental Drift was widely accepted, scientists believed in the concept of stationary continents. They thought that the continents were fixed in place and did not move over time. This idea was known as the theory of continental permanence.


What is the theory in which scientists believe that the continents have moved over time?

The theory that scientists believe explains how the continents have moved over time is called plate tectonics. This theory suggests that the Earth's outer shell, or lithosphere, is divided into large plates that float on the semi-fluid asthenosphere beneath. The motion of these plates is responsible for various geological phenomena such as earthquakes, volcanic activity, and the shifting of continents.

Who were the two scientists that brought forth supporting evidence to wagners theory?

the two scientists that brought forth supporting his evidence was South African Geologist Alexander Du Toit and Swiss geologist Emile Argand.
